Laura Pop-Badiu, Apr 09, 2026 How to Do a Title Search on Property Yourself: A Step-by-Step Online GuideĀ 
A property title search is the process of reviewing public records to confirm who legally owns a property and whether there are any liens, mortgages or legal claims attached to it. Explore our step-by-step guide explaining how you can perform a title search yourself.
